How much do part time mainframe batch operations j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 7, 2026, the average hourly pay for part time mainframe batch operations in the United States is $53.38,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$47.12 and $60.58 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Job Title: Part-Time Industrial Sewing & Sublimation Specialist (Athletic Apparel)

Position Type: Part-Time
Pay Range: $18.00 $21.00 per hour (commensurate with experience and qualifications)
Reports To: Production Manager / Team Lead


Position Summary


We are seeking a skilled and detail-oriented Part-Time Industrial Sewing & Sublimation Specialist to join our athletic apparel production team. This role focuses on high-quality sewing, embroidery, and sublimation processes for athletic wear and performance garments. The ideal candidate has strong experience operating industrial sewing equipment and working with a variety of technical fabrics to produce professional-grade athletic apparel.


Key Responsibilities
  • Operate industrial sewing machines to assemble athletic apparel, including single-needle, double-needle, overlock, coverstitch, and specialized machines.
  • Set up, operate, and maintain sublimation equipment for printing and transferring designs onto garments and fabrics.
  • Perform embroidery operations using industrial embroidery machines.
  • Work with various materials including polyester, spandex, performance knits, mesh, and technical fabrics.
  • Cut, prepare, and assemble garments according to patterns, specifications, and quality standards.
  • Conduct quality control inspections at every stage of production to ensure garments meet design and durability requirements.
  • Troubleshoot and perform basic maintenance on sewing, embroidery, and sublimation equipment.
  • Collaborate with the design and production team to bring athletic apparel concepts to finished products.
  • Maintain a clean, organized, and safe work environment.
Qualifications & Requirements
  • Required Experience:
    • Minimum 2+ years of hands-on experience with industrial sewing equipment.
    • Proven background in embroidery using industrial machines.
    • Experience with sublimation printing and equipment for apparel.
    • Strong portfolio or demonstrated experience in athletic apparel design and production.
  • Skills & Knowledge:
    • Proficiency working with performance fabrics and stretch materials.
    • Solid understanding of garment construction, pattern reading, and fit adjustments.
    • Ability to interpret technical drawings, spec sheets, and sewing instructions.
    • Strong attention to detail and commitment to consistent high-quality output.
    • Basic troubleshooting skills for sewing and sublimation machinery.
  • Physical Requirements:
    • Ability to stand for extended periods, lift up to 30 lbs, and perform repetitive hand motions.
    • Good hand-eye coordination and manual dexterity.
  • Preferred Qualifications:
    • Experience in small-batch or custom athletic wear production.
    • Knowledge of garment dyeing, heat pressing, or additional finishing techniques.
    • Previous work in a fast-paced apparel manufacturing environment.
Schedule


Part-time hours (typically 1525 hours per week). Specific days and hours are flexible based on production needs and candidate availability.
